Deburring Technician Delva Tool & Machine - 3.2 Cinnaminson, NJ Job Details Full-time $18 - $25 an hour 13 hours ago Benefits AD&D insurance Paid holidays Disability insurance Dental insurance Vision insurance 401(k) matching Qualifications High school diploma or GED Full Job Description Position Summary Delva Tool & Machine is seeking a CNC Deburring Technician for our Cinnaminson, NJ location. The CNC Deburring Technician is responsible for finishing, deburring, cleaning, and assembling parts made on CNC machinery. If you are looking for an organization and career that will match your strong work ethic and passion for success, Delva Tool is a great place to start! •This position works a schedule of Monday thru Friday from 6:30am-3:00pm. The pay range for this position is between $18.00 - $25.00/hour depending on experience• Essential Duties and Responsibilities Follow established safety procedures and work instructions. Work in a fast paced, team-oriented environment to complete deburring and finishing tasks in a timely manner. Use a wide variety of finishing tools such as scrapers and files, electric and pneumatic tools such as right-angle grinders, sanders, die grinding tools and deburring tumblers. Use of optical microscope to remove burrs from small parts under magnification. Ensure that finished parts are handled carefully as to remove sharp edges and burrs, but not cause damage to critical dimensions, features, and finished surfaces. Performs other related duties as assigned. Experience, Qualifications, and Skills High school diploma or equivalent required. 2-3 years' experience in a production environment preferred.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ills. Ability to work in a fast-paced environment. Must be ablet o handle delicate parts without causing damage.
